Abstract

An apparatus for sensing current of a vehicle battery employs an extended counting analog-to-digital conversion process () to a chopped and amplified voltage appearing across a low ohmic shunt resistor () placed between the negative pole of the vehicle's battery and the chassis ground of the vehicle. Gain adjustment control of a programmable gain amplifier () by matching the gain to the dynamic range of the ADC () permits a high dynamic signal sensing.
